Wat zijn Diffusion Models? - Uitleg & Betekenis
Leer wat diffusion models zijn, hoe AI afbeeldingen genereert door ruis te verwijderen en waarom ze de standaard zijn voor beeldgeneratie.
Definitie
Diffusion models zijn generatieve AI-modellen die afbeeldingen (of andere data) creëren door iteratief ruis te verwijderen. Ze leren de reverse van een ruisproces: van willekeurige ruis naar coherente afbeeldingen.
Technische uitleg
Het forward process voegt geleidelijk Gaussiaanse ruis toe aan data tot puur ruis. Het reverse process leert een netwerk om ruis stap voor stap te verwijderen. DDPM, DDIM en Latent Diffusion (Stable Diffusion) zijn populaire varianten. Stable Diffusion werkt in latent space (gecomprimeerd door een VAE) voor efficiency. Text-to-image modellen gebruiken een cross-attention laag die tekstprompts conditioneert. Sampling kan met verschillende stappen (meer stappen = betere kwaliteit, langzamer). Diffusion heeft GANs grotendeels vervangen voor beeldgeneratie vanwege stabiliteit en diversiteit.
Hoe AVARC Solutions dit toepast
AVARC Solutions integreert diffusion-gebaseerde beeldgeneratie waar relevant — bijvoorbeeld voor marketingvisuals, product mockups of UI-inspiratie. We gebruiken API's (DALL-E, Stable Diffusion) en zorgen voor gepaste use policies en copyright-afwegingen.
Praktische voorbeelden
- Een marketingteam dat Stable Diffusion gebruikt om concept visuals te genereren voor campagnes op basis van tekstbeschrijvingen.
- Een e-commerce bedrijf dat productmockups genereert in verschillende stijlen voor A/B-testing.
- Een designbureau dat AI-afbeeldingen gebruikt als inspiratie en startpunt, met menselijke verfijning.
Gerelateerde begrippen
Veelgestelde vragen
Klaar om te starten?
Neem contact met ons op voor een vrijblijvend gesprek over uw project.
Neem contact opGerelateerde artikelen
Wat is Generatieve AI? - Uitleg & Betekenis
Leer wat generatieve AI is, hoe AI nieuwe content creëert en welke toepassingen er zijn voor tekst, afbeeldingen, code en audio.
Wat zijn GANs (Generative Adversarial Networks)? - Uitleg & Betekenis
Leer wat GANs zijn, hoe generator en discriminator concurreren om realistische content te maken en waar GANs worden toegepast.
Wat is Machine Learning? - Uitleg & Betekenis
Leer wat machine learning is, hoe het verschilt van traditionele programmering en welke praktische AI-toepassingen er zijn voor bedrijven.
AI-gedreven softwareontwikkeling in Haarlem
Op zoek naar AI-software in Haarlem? AVARC Solutions bouwt slimme software, AI-platformen en geautomatiseerde oplossingen voor bedrijven in de bloemenstad.